Abstract
**
This research delves into the formation and evolution of ocean basins, aiming to elucidate the geological processes and tectonic mechanisms shaping the Earth's marine realms. By synthesizing geological, geophysical, and geochemical data, the study investigates the initiation of ocean basin formation, the development of mid-ocean ridges, the evolution of passive continental margins, and the role of subduction zones in oceanic crust recycling. Through analysis of seafloor spreading patterns, magnetic anomalies, and bathymetric data, the research aims to unravel the complex interplay between mantle convection, plate tectonics, and crustal accretion in shaping the dynamic features of ocean basins.
